Three labour officials from the Eastern Cape provincial office have been suspended for allegedly processing fake Unemployment Insurance Fund applications.
Photocopy identity documents and banking details, and false claims by ghost employers, are some of the risks that the Fund face in dealing with fake claims.
Labour department Director General Nkosinathi Nhleko said through the helpline people are able to report issues.
Nhleko added that by people reporting issues such as fraud it allows the department to follow through on issues.
The matter was handed to the police for further investigation.
